Ukraine has been able to re-occupy towns and defensive positions, according to UK intelligence.

 

In the Ministry of Defence’s (MoD) latest daily update, it said Ukraine’s “counter-attacks, and Russian Forces failing” has allowed Ukrainian forces to take up positions up to 35 kilometres east of Kyiv.

 

Russia forces are continuously targeting Ukraine’s capital but have so far been unsuccessful in occupying the city.

 

The MoD added: “Ukrainian Forces are likely to continue to attempt to push Russian Force back along the north-western axis from Kyiv towards Hostomel Airfield.”

 

“Ukraine’s resistance” and “logistic issues” are continuing to slow Russian forces, the MoD added.
